#7bc960 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7bc960 is composed of 48.2% red, 78.8%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.2%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 104.6 degrees, a saturation of 49.3% and a lightness of 58.2%. #7bc960 color hex could be obtained by blending #f6ffc0 with #009300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#7bc960 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7bc960 has RGB values of R:123, G:201,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0, Y:0.52,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 8112480.
